Washington is pressuring Tehran for a public statement ensuring Strait of Hormuz shipping safety. United States officials warned of negative consequences if Iran refuses this demand. Iran has attributed recent shipping incidents to an errant system part. President Trump declared a six-day ceasefire over due to alleged violations.
